
Tamadoggo
A living journal for your pet's life, with AI insights

Most pet apps are clinical trackers. Tamadoggo is a living journal, a warm place to hold every walk, meal, vet visit and milestone. What stands out: gentle AI that never nags or diagnoses. It surfaces patterns across the timeline, gives breed and age-aware suggestions, scans a vet doc (photo or PDF) into auto-filled records, and writes a warm monthly letter. Each pet gets a "Crib", an illustrated home for their whole life. The free tier is also genuinely complete. PRO adds the AI magic.
AI Analysis
Tamadoggo is a warm living journal app for pets that records walks, meals, vet visits, milestones, and more in an emotional, non-clinical way. Unique features include gentle AI that surfaces timeline patterns with breed/age-aware suggestions, scans vet docs (photo/PDF) for auto-filled records, generates warm monthly letters, and provides each pet an illustrated 'Crib' as a digital life home. It solves pains of fragmented pet memory keeping, cold tracker apps that nag or over-diagnose, and lack of meaningful insights. Free tier is fully featured; PRO unlocks AI. Value proposition: preserve cherished memories with intelligent, empathetic support for pet owners treating animals as family.
In 2025-2026, timing is favorable as AI tools for consumer personalization have matured with accessible APIs, pet humanization trends continue strongly with owners seeking emotional bonding apps beyond basic trackers, and post-pandemic demand for pet wellness tech remains high. Economic conditions support spending on pet subscriptions amid wellness focus. No adverse policies noted. Excellent Timing.
Overall feasibility is High. Technical difficulty is moderate using established AI vision and LLM APIs for scanning and letter generation rather than building from scratch. iOS app development costs are standard; ongoing AI API costs are the main operational expense but scalable. Low supply chain risk as pure software. Privacy compliance for health data is key but achievable. Good scalability and fits teams with mobile/AI experience.
Main segments: Tech-savvy millennial/Gen Z pet owners (25-45 years), urban, middle+ income, emotionally attached to dogs/cats, primarily in US, Europe, Australia. Global pet tech TAM exceeds $10B with strong growth; SAM for journaling/AI pet apps in hundreds of millions; SOM niche but expandable. Core pains: clinical apps feel cold, hard to holistically track and reflect on pet life events. High willingness to pay for PRO AI features given typical pet spending habits ($20-100+/mo on care).
Competition level: Medium. Direct competitors: 1. Pet Log apps (e.g. 'Dog Log' on iOS). 2. Fi (tryfi.com) - health/GPS tracking. 3. Petdesk (petdesk.com) - vet records/reminders. 4. Whisker (whisker.com) - smart litter but app-based insights. 5. Rover (rover.com) - broader pet services. Advantages: emotional 'Crib' storytelling, gentle non-nagging AI, vet doc AI scan, monthly letters vs competitors' clinical focus. Disadvantages: iOS-only, newer with less established brand, free tier may reduce urgency vs paid-only rivals.
